# Why Compaction replaces the live conversation history, so hooks that use `SessionStart` to re-inject durable model context need a way to run again after that rewrite. Related - #19905 adds dedicated compact lifecycle hooks # What - add `compact` as a supported `SessionStart` source and matcher value - change pending `SessionStart` state from a single slot to a small FIFO queue so `resume` / `startup` / `clear` can be preserved alongside a later `compact` - drain all queued `SessionStart` sources before the next model request, preserving their original order # Testing The new integration coverage verifies both the basic `compact` matcher path and the stacked `resume` -> `compact` case where both hooks contribute `additionalContext` to the next model turn.
